T-sql rollback transaction and raiserror

http://rusanu.com/2010/11/22/try-catch-throw-exception-handling-in-t-sql/ WebApr 12, 2024 · 为你推荐; 近期热门; 最新消息; 心理测试; 十二生肖; 看相大全; 姓名测试; 免费算命; 风水知识

THROW (Transact-SQL) - SQL Server Microsoft Learn

WebSep 2, 2008 · This tip will show you how to avoid transaction-related errors when nesting procedure calls in SQL Server. In its simplest form, here is a SQL Server stored procedure that manages a transaction: CREATE PROCEDURE [dbo]. [simple_proc] AS BEGIN BEGIN TRY BEGIN TRANSACTION; PRINT 'Executing simple proc.' --Execute logic within transaction... WebApr 14, 2024 · This delete stored procedure has three consecutive transactions, but only delete shipping detail table, update barcode status and barcode log not executed. I don't know how it partially committed or failed to rollback. Here is the delete stored procedure: ALTER PROCEDURE [dbo]. [spSLSdelShippingDetail] @DetailInternalID int, … razor tour pack lid with speakers https://atucciboutique.com

Rollback SQL: Rolling back transactions via the ROLLBACK

WebGo back to the update session and commit the records to clear blocking. If we specify SET IMPLICIT_TRANSACTIONS ON in a transaction, SQL Server automatically starts a transaction for you and waits for your instructions to commit or rollback data. You can check the status of an implicit transaction for a query session, using the below query. 1. WebMar 25, 2024 · ); -- If >= SQL 2012 replace all code in catch block above with -- THROW; WHILE @@TRANCOUNT > 0 BEGIN ROLLBACK TRANSACTION; END END CATCH Note … Web1 – the transaction is committable -1 – the transaction is uncommittable and should be rolled back 0 – there are no pending transactions The only catch here is to remember to … simrad not showing depth

Using TRY - CATCH to Rollback a Transaction - SQL Server

Category:sql - Rollback and Raiseerror, which first? - Stack Overflow

Tags:T-sql rollback transaction and raiserror

T-sql rollback transaction and raiserror

Microsoft SQL Server - TRY/CATCH - DevTut

http://www.java2s.com/Code/SQLServer/Transaction/Rollbacktransactiononerror.htm WebSQL Server RAISERROR statement. We can use an alternative to the SQL PRINT statement that is RAISERROR. We require a few arguments in RAISERROR statements. Message – It is the message that we want to print. Severity – It is a number between 0 and 25 and defines the severity of the messages.

T-sql rollback transaction and raiserror

Did you know?

WebNov 22, 2010 · Given these points, is no wonder that message ID based errors are basically unheard of in the T-SQL backed application development. I feel that the FORMATMESSAGE story as a replacement for deprecation of the RAISERROR formatting capabilities is a step backward for the new THROW syntax. Update 11/23 WebУ моего поставщика ERP есть следующий триггер в таблице: S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TRIGGER [dbo].[SOItem_DeleteCheck] ON [dbo].[soitem] FOR DELETE AS BEGIN DECLARE @RecCnt int, @LogInfo varchar(256) SET @RecCnt = (SELECT COUNT(*) FROM deleted) IF @RecCnt > 150 BEGIN RAISERROR …

WebDec 29, 2024 · These type specifications are based on the ones originally defined for the printf function in the C standard library. The type specifications used in RAISERROR … WebDec 1, 2006 · raiseerror and transactions Forum – Learn more on SQLServerCentral

WebA ROLLBACK will always roll back the outermost transaction. SQL Server doesnt yet support nested transactions (in the sense we are talking about here). If you are already in the context of a transaction, and you BEGIN TRANSACTION, you dont truly open a new transaction scope, you really just increment that @@trancount counter. WebApr 10, 2024 · I have a stored procedure that should return the below RAISERROR message when called. However, the text is appended to the message when returned: Transaction …

WebMar 12, 2009 · Sorry for not accepting this solution, but as I was using SQL Server 2005 I found the above to be the best approach - this will be noted though as I have some SQL …

Web23> 24> CREATE TABLE MySavings (AccountNum Int NOT NULL, 25> Amount Money NOT NULL) 26> 27> CREATE TABLE MyChecking (AccountNum Int NOT NULL, 28> Amount … razor tour pack with subwooferhttp://duoduokou.com/sql-server/40871374693355476948.html simrad nss 12 clearanceWebSavepoints in transactions In order to “fine tune” your nested transactions an their committing or rolling back T-SQL supports a concept of transaction savepoint. It is a marker within an open transaction that you can roll back to, undoing only the changes that took place since the savepoint and executing the rest of changes. razor tour pack wooferhttp://www.nullskull.com/a/933/using-try--catch-to-rollback-a-transaction--sql-server.aspx simrad nss7 pricehttp://duoduokou.com/sql-server/64083796203014166236.html simrad nss7 evo3 w/thru-hull transducerWebJan 24, 2010 · Because transaction savepoints are incompatible with distributed transactions, you cannot use this pattern when distributed transactions are required. … simrad nss7 bluetoothWebFeb 28, 2024 · A transaction is a single unit of work. If a transaction is successful, all of the data modifications made during the transaction are committed and become a permanent part of the database. If a transaction encounters errors and must be canceled or rolled back, then all of the data modifications are erased. SQL Server operates in the following ... simrad nss12 evo3s chartplotter fishfinder